What is Bank of Hawaii's operating lease liabilities (current)?
Bank of Hawaii (BOH) reported operating lease liabilities (current) of $91.21M in Q1 2026.
What is the long-term trend for Bank of Hawaii's operating lease liabilities (current)?
Over 4 years (2020 to 2025), Bank of Hawaii's operating lease liabilities (current) has grown at a -3.7%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$107.41M to $92.4M.
What does operating lease liabilities (current) mean?
The current portion of operating lease obligations due within one year, representing committed future lease payments under ASC 842.
